Мои ключи API Stripe не работают? - PullRequest
0 голосов
/ 22 ноября 2018

У меня есть приложение, в котором я пытаюсь интегрировать полосу API.Следуя определенному руководству, мне удалось настроить ключи чередования, как показано ниже.

В config / application.yml (figaro)

development:
  stripe_secret_key: sk_test_******************
  stripe_publishable_key: pk_test_******************

production:
  stripe_secret_key: sk_test_******************
  stripe_publishable_key: pk_test_******************

Затем в config / initializers / stripe.rb ihave

Rails.configuration.stripe = {
    :publishable_key => ENV['stripe_publishable_key'],
    :secret_key      => ENV['stripe_secret_key']
}

Stripe.api_key = Rails.configuration.stripe[:secret_key]

Все отлично работает в разработке, однако, когда я развертываю свое приложение на heroku, я получаю сообщение об ошибке «Вы не установили действительный публикуемый ключ».Может кто-нибудь посоветовать, что я делаю не так?Я все еще работаю в тестовом режиме.

...